<P>PROBLEM TO BE SOLVED: To provide a chamfering method capable of shortening a chamfering rough-grinding time of round surfaces of a quadrangular prism-shaped silicon ingot. <P>SOLUTION: The chamfering method includes the steps of: placing a distance in vertical direction between paired back-and-forth movable grinding wheel spindles 11o, 11o each bearing a cup wheel type grinding wheel 11g; rocking-rotating a workpiece w around a C-axis center of the workpiece w back and forth by 26 degrees, the workpiece w being supported between a headstock 7a and a tailstock 7b of a clamp mechanism 7 mounted onto a work table; respectively abutting front to back surfaces of the workpiece against cutting edges of the cup wheel type grinding wheels 11g, 11g to start infeed grinding of the workpiece w; and passing the rocking workpiece between the cup wheel type grinding wheels 11g, 11g to perform traverse-grinding, thereby chamfering the round surfaces of the workpiece. <P>COPYRIGHT: (C)2013,JPO&INPIT |
